It's here. It's an old interview, from around the time when Serenity was released (so 2006).
My favourite quote is this, from Gaiman:
But then, I get fascinated because, in America, it almost seems like family has become a code word for something that you can put a five-year-old in front of, go out for two hours, and come back secure in the knowledge that your child will not have been exposed to any ideas.
